    The Wildlife Tourism Conclave and Awards 2024 is Set to Begin In Mumbai

    24-02-2024, Mumbai: The Wildlife Tourism Conclave and Awards 2024 is set to take place on March 3rd in Sanjay Gandhi National Park, Mumbai, to drive long-term growth in the wildlife tourism industry. This annual event will bring together stakeholders in the industry, including environmentalists, government representatives, wildlife specialists, and enthusiasts from different regions.

    Attendees can expect networking opportunities, keynote addresses, panel discussions, and workshops, creating a platform to unite and inspire those in the wildlife tourism industry. The event also coincides with World Wildlife Day, as declared by the United Nations, and as such, there will be a special Start-Up Competition focusing on wildlife conservation, wildlife tourism, and forest economy.

    This exclusive competition invites students, industry professionals, and visionaries within the wildlife domain to participate and stand a chance to win incredible prizes. Additionally, participants will have the opportunity to be part of the inaugural wildlife event in Sanjay Gandhi National Park.

    To further enhance the event, Wildlife SOS has been announced as the esteemed partner. Wildlife SOS is a leading organization dedicated to protecting India’s natural heritage through its efforts in wildlife protection, habitat conservation, community empowerment, and research partnerships. With this partnership, the Wildlife Tourism Conclave and Awards 2024 aims to amplify the voices of conservation champions, celebrate biodiversity, and inspire sustainable travel practices.

    “We are thrilled to partner with Wildlife SOS and @travellersworld_online (media partner) for the Wildlife Tourism Conclave and Awards 2024,” said the event organizers. “Through this collaboration, we hope to create a platform that promotes awareness, education, and action towards wildlife conservation and sustainable tourism practices.”
